Germany’s foreign minister threatened unspecified measures against Israel on Tuesday and said Berlin would not export weapons used to break humanitarian law, as he and Chancellor Friedrich Merz delivered their most severe rebuke yet over Gaza.

Advertisement

Germany, along with the US, had long remained in support of Israel’s conduct since the October 7, 2023 attacks by Hamas. Its about-turn comes as the EU is reviewing its Israel policy as UK also threatened action over Gaza.
